The Royal Adelaide Show is held annually by not-for-profit organisation the Royal Agricultural & Horticultural Society of SA (RA&HS). The RA&HS promotes and encourages education in all fields of agriculture and horticulture.

Duroc-Hampshires to join Show family 

The Royal Adelaide Show is delighted to open competition to Duroc-Hampshires this year alongside Berkshires, Landraces, Large Whites and any other pure breds (AOB). 

More than $10,000 prize money is on offer across the competition and entries are expected from around the country.  

You’ll also get the opportunity to put your pigs in front keen buyers at the annual Royal Adelaide Show pig sale.
